Additional Options: Why Color Correction Helps

Sun spots vary in depth and undertone. A combination approach—green for redness, peach for dull yellowing, and lavender for sallow undertones—can help create a more uniform canvas. When choosing products, consider a balanced system: a color-correcting primer or neutralizer, a medium- or full-coverage concealer or camouflage product, and a setting method that suits your lifestyle. For long-wear needs, matte finishes and transfer-resistant formulas are beneficial, while hydrating bases may be preferred for dry skin types to prevent flaking around sun spots.
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ations
- Coverage level and finish: Choose products that offer buildable coverage with a natural finish, especially for sun spots that require subtle concealment without a heavy feel.
- Color correction strategy: Redness, yellowing, and uneven undertones respond to green, peach, and lavender tones. Pair color correctors with concealers that match your skin tone for a seamless blend.
- Skin type compatibility: Look for non-comedogenic, oil-free, or hydrating formulas depending on whether you have oily or dry skin. SPF 15 or higher provides daytime protection for sun-exposed areas.
- Longevity and finish: For events or photo-ready looks, prioritize long-wear formulas with matte or satin finishes to minimize shine while maintaining coverage under lighting.
- Application tools: Sponges, brushes, and airbrush systems offer different levels of precision. Sponges are convenient for blending, while airbrush systems provide a seamless, airbrushed look.
- Shade matching: Test shades along the jawline to ensure a smooth transition with your neck. For color-changing foundations, test under natural and artificial light to verify consistency.
- Maintenance and removal: Choose products that are easy to remove at the end of the day without heavy scrubbing to prevent irritation around sensitive sun-spotted areas.
